    Space and wear parts for blasting machines. We are a leading provider of blasting machine spare parts made of highly wear-resistant cast stainless steel and hardened tool steel. In addition to direct spare parts for blast wheel turbines, our range of goods includes virtually all wear parts that are needed in blasting machines. Blast hangers made from manganese steel and other load suspension equipment for goods to be blasted are subject to extreme wear due to the continuous impact of the abrasives, which sometimes restricts their service life to just a few weeks or months. It is therefore obvious that these products must be made from highly wear-resistant manganese steel. Manganese steel blast hangers have a service life up to 20 times longer than hangers made of traditional steel. This enables much more efficient resource planning.

    Rohrbearbeitung Ketterer – abrasive cutting test centre/Abrasive cutting for tool and machine building – Wet or dry cutting. We are certified to ISO 9001. Series production runs and prototype development for the automotive, aero-engineering and other industries. We are the specialists in processing hard-to-cut materials. Stainless steel, nickel, titanium, molybdenum, tungsten, vanadium, tantalum, niobium, gold, carbide and also ceramic and composite materials such as CFK or GFR. Pipes with wall thicknesses from 0.1 mm. Outer diameters from 1.0 mm to 200 mm. Cutting lengths from 3.0 mm. Calibration, expanding, notches, hole punching. Series production: Cutting tube-formed parts on 3D-formed clamping devices. Manufacturing pipe elbows from tube coils. Carbide blanks. Up to 40 mm outer diameter. Tool manufacturing: Quick-change fixtures with 3D-milled forms according to your dataset. Pneumatic clamping and cooling water supply on the standard base block. Machine building: Individual construction according to customer requirements. Manual machine – manual cutting with pneumatic clamping – for quick-change devices. Half-automated machines/manual cutting/clamping and pneumatic/electric feed. Fully automated (also with robotic handling system) for large-scale production.

    We specialise in machining stainless-steel turned parts. Special materials like Hastelloy, Inconel, Duplex, etc. are no problem for our production line. Our production facilities enable us to forge and upset stainless steel. This brings the advantage of working with less material and keeping the costs for material usage lower. Our greatest core competence is thread rolling, an area in which we have more than 30 years of experience. Our production is highly automated and designed for series production, but individual parts or small series can be included in the production plan at any time. We can produce turned parts from a length of approx. 80 mm up to 6000 mm. In terms of diameter, our range starts at 10 mm and we can process a maximum of 600 mm.     USG GmbH produces pelletizer knives and pelletizing die plates for a wide variety of plastics and under-water pelletizers. For our knives, we have specialised in vacuum-brazed bimetallic knives. To make these knives, a titanium carbide cutting edge is brazed together with a high-strength stainless steel base body. The granulator screens we manufacture range from "small", electrically heated granulator screens for the production of compounds, to large oil- or steam-heated granulator screens for bulk plastics such as PE and PP. We manufacture and market pelletizer knives for pelletizers from various machine manufacturers. We design and manufacture pelletizing die plates. Knife holders in flexible or rigid design for under-water pelletizers. Replacement and spare parts as well as cutting rotors for pelletizing technology, pelletizing systems and strand pelletizers. We repair pelletizing die plates and offer regular grinding services up to complete overhaul, including newly plating the cutting surface.

    Founded in 1977, the medium-sized company Phiesel GmbH is an highly modern turning plant that manufactures precision-turned parts and milled parts from a multitude of materials for clients in various industries. Our expertly trained employees, who number around 90 in all, produce turned parts in batches as small as 20–30 units up to large-scale production with batch sizes of 6.5 million parts. At our turning plant, in addition to the manufacturing of precision-turned parts within the permitted tolerances, we also produce fully assembled product components up to a diameter of 160 mm – made from steel, stainless steel and non-ferrous metals such as aluminium or brass. Our long-standing customers from all over the world for whom we produce precision-turned and milled parts predominantly come from the automotive industry (chassis and connection parts), appliance industry/white goods (drive elements, pump components, ventilation elements), and valve and machine/gear manufacturing.

    The Otto Junker high-grade steel foundry in Lammersdorf, Simerath (20 km south of Aachen), specialises in special alloys. Our range of materials offers customers a wide selection of high-alloy iron-, nickel- and cobalt-based varieties. These materials are melted in highly efficient induction ovens, using vacuum technology where required. Our range of products includes corrosion-resistant alloys, heat-resistant alloys, non-magnetisable alloys, hard-wearing alloys and multiple special nickel- and cobalt-based alloys. We also make cast ferrous materials designed to handle exceptionally high levels of stress corrosion from JUNKERALLOY® nickel-based alloys. We have been producing and supplying many of these materials for decades. We produce more materials than are shown on our website – about 100 varieties in total.
